Original Description
Kitagawa Utamaro's Girl with a Mirror (c.1790) captures an intimate moment of feminine beauty, embodying the refined elegance of Edo-period ukiyo-e prints. The composition centers on a young courtesan gazing into her hand mirror, her delicate features and elaborate kimono rendered with Utamaro's signature sensitivity to line and texture. Soft gradations of ink and subtle color washes create a dreamlike atmosphere, while the mirror—both a literal object and symbolic motif—hints at themes of vanity and transience. Published during the golden age of Japanese woodblock prints, this work exemplifies bijinga (beautiful women) genre, showcasing Utamaro’s mastery in portraying psychological depth through posture and expression. As one of the most influential ukiyo-e artists, Utamaro’s works profoundly impacted European Impressionists like Degas and Cassatt, cementing his legacy as a bridge between Eastern and Western art traditions.
